What are the key qualities to search for in a development contractor?
Look for contractors with relevant experience, sturdy references, stable communication expertise, and a dependable track report. Verify their licenses, insurance, and certifications to make sure they adhere to industry requirements.

How can I consider a contractor’s earlier work?
Request to see a portfolio or case studies of their past tasks. Check on-line reviews, ask for references, and, if possible, visit completed tasks to assess quality and craftsmanship.
What ought to I clearly outline within the contract?
Ensure the contract contains project scope, timelines, fee phrases, warranties, and any clauses for dealing with surprising points. This will provide readability and defend each events concerned.

What are some red flags to look at for with contractors?
Be wary of contractors who demand giant upfront funds, have poor communication, show disorganization, or hesitate to supply references. These could point out potential issues down the line.

What payment construction is most helpful for each parties?
Consider a milestone-based cost plan that ties payments to particular project phases. This ensures the contractor is motivated to fulfill deadlines whereas defending your investment against potential issues.
